Mosquito-control spraying can reduce biting insects, but broad insecticide applications may affect far more than mosquitoes. Depending on the chemical, dose, timing, and application method, beneficial insects such as bees and other pollinators can be exposed too. 🐝
That matters because pollinators support flowering plants, gardens, wild ecosystems, and much of the food people depend upon. A treatment intended to solve one problem can create another when beneficial insects are caught in the spray.
Communities can reduce risk by using targeted mosquito-control methods, removing standing water, and treating breeding areas before relying on broad adult-insect spraying. Protecting ourselves should not require treating every insect as the enemy. 🌼
